Spyker duo happy with progress
Bahrain GP - Spyker Ferrari - Practice
Spyker Ferrari declared themselves satisfied after the two practice sessions today in Bahrain. Adrian Sutil set the 19th fastest time on his first visit to the circuit while Christijan Albers three-tenths down in 21st position.

Adrian
Sutil
"It was a good first day in Bahrain. I like the track with its long straights and hard braking down into tight corners. I think our car suits it very well; it's important to have a quick car with good traction. I'm quite happy with my balance, it's much better than in Malaysia and the gap to the front is not that big."

Christijan Albers
"I felt happier in the second session with the balance of the car; it felt better when there is more rubber on the track. We're getting closer to finding a reasonable set-up, we've still got a lot of work to do, but I know we will be ready for tomorrow."

Mike Gascoyne, Chief Technical Officer
"I think we can be very pleased with the performance we've shown here today, especially as we hadn't been here in either of the pre-season tests. It was pretty productive - we spent the day evaluating the hard and medium Bridgestone Potenza tyres that we haven't run here before, running the softer tyre in the afternoon. Overall we're very happy with the progress today; the car is clearly working a lot better here than in Malaysia. We had a clear direction in set-up we carried over from last weekend, it's proved to be the right one and I hope the improvement can continue over the weekend."
Source Spyker Ferrari
